Hello, When I initially adopted ACS a few years ago, I inadvertently placed my 
secondary storage on the storage network. Surprisingly, everything functioned 
well in the first year.

However, issues arose when I updated the system to the next version. The SSVM 
failed to manage and operate the storage correctly, and I encountered 
difficulties migrating templates and snapshots to a different SS.

My Question:

To permanently resolve my problem, could I change the SS IP to the management 
network by:

  1. Modifying the address of my SS.
  2. Updating the address in the URL field of the image_store table.
  3. Deleting the existing SSVM in the zone.
  4. Reboot the Management Server (?)

I think that works. While you are at it, I suggest using a DNS name pointing to the SS. Should you ever need to change the IP again, you can just change the DNS without needing to touch CloudStack.
